Express Scripts, Inc., one of the largest pharmacy benefit management companies in North America, announced today results of a study that examined the association of seizure risk among epilepsy patients after switching between A-rated anti-epileptic drug formulations. The study found no evidence that switching between A-rated anti-epileptic drugs, including brand to generic substitution, was associated with increased emergency room visits or hospitalizations for epilepsy.
